Transaction 89cfb790b6aedc540b1859febb807f666e3c73d41cbf77a754a61f9b2a6dae31

1 Input
1 Outputs
  • 89cfb790b6aedc540b1859febb807f666e3c73d41cbf77a754a61f9b2a6dae31:0
  • value  9997216
    address  3FKLYhQBMvjQ66S8suyskkXqgnwff3yxX1